Going beyond basic pages

One of the things that sets jim fahad digital apart from the sea of other WordPress creators is the focus on dynamic content. Most beginners stop at creating a homepage, an about page, and a contact form. But what if you want to build a real estate listing site? Or a directory? Or a complex portfolio?

Jim dives deep into the world of Crocoblock and JetPlugins. This is where things get really interesting. Using these tools, he shows how to turn a basic WordPress site into a powerful engine. He teaches how to use custom post types, taxonomies, and relations. It sounds intimidating, but when he walks you through it step-by-step, it actually starts to make sense. You realize you don't need a $50,000 budget to build a complex web application.

The design aesthetic

Another thing I've noticed is that Jim has a very modern "clean" aesthetic. A lot of WordPress tutorials out there result in sites that look a bit dated. They use too many shadows, weird gradients, or clunky layouts. The sites coming out of jim fahad digital usually look like they belong in 2024. They're sleek, they use whitespace well, and they're incredibly mobile-responsive.

In today's world, if your site looks bad on a phone, it might as well not exist. Jim puts a lot of emphasis on making sure everything looks perfect on tablets and smartphones. He shows you how to hide certain elements on mobile or adjust the font sizes so the user experience is seamless across all devices.
